Understanding the SZR Tesla Hoarding Phenomenon

Tesla's strategic use of outdoor advertising along Sheikh Zayed Road has fundamentally altered competitive dynamics in the premium automotive advertising space. While the electric vehicle manufacturer famously eschews traditional advertising in many markets, Dubai's SZR corridor represents an exception where high-net-worth audiences and business decision-makers concentrate during daily commutes. The hoarding competitive SZR Tesla market share equation involves understanding not just placement costs but audience composition, dwell time, and the psychological impact of positioning your brand adjacent to or in competition with Tesla's minimalist yet powerful creative executions.

Recent market analysis reveals that Tesla occupies approximately 18-22% of premium automotive hoarding inventory along the SZR corridor during peak campaign periods, with concentrations particularly heavy near the Dubai Mall exit and Financial Centre Road interchange. These strategic positions capitalize on traffic slowdowns where visibility duration extends from seconds to minutes, maximizing message absorption. Competing brands including Mercedes-Benz, BMW, Audi, and emerging Chinese EV manufacturers like BYD and NIO have responded by increasing their hoarding allocations by 34% year-over-year, creating unprecedented demand for the limited inventory available.

For media buyers, this competitive intensity translates to earlier booking windows and premium pricing structures. Standard 6-meter by 3-meter hoarding units along SZR now command between AED 45,000 and AED 85,000 monthly depending on specific location and traffic exposure metrics. Premium positions near major interchanges can exceed AED 120,000 monthly, particularly for backlit or digital hoarding formats that deliver 24-hour visibility. Demographic Advantages and Audience Targeting

The SZR corridor delivers a distinctive audience profile that explains why Tesla and competing luxury automotive brands prioritize this advertising channel. Morning southbound traffic between 7 AM and 9 AM comprises predominantly senior executives, business owners, and high-income professionals commuting from Dubai Marina, JBR, and Palm Jumeirah residential areas toward Downtown Dubai and DIFC business districts. This audience segment shows household incomes averaging AED 85,000 to AED 150,000 monthly, placing them squarely within premium automotive purchase consideration brackets.

Evening northbound traffic reverses these patterns while adding significant tourist and retail customer flow toward Dubai Mall and surrounding entertainment destinations. Hoarding positions targeting this directional flow capture audiences in leisure mindset, making them particularly effective for lifestyle-oriented automotive messaging rather than purely performance-focused communications. Tesla's creative strategy typically emphasizes sustainability credentials and technological innovation during morning hours while evening placements often showcase design aesthetics and ownership experience elements.

The expatriate composition along this corridor deserves particular attention. Approximately 67% of vehicle occupants traveling SZR during peak hours are non-UAE nationals, with significant representation from European, North American, and Asian markets. This cosmopolitan audience brings diverse automotive brand preferences and purchase decision frameworks, creating opportunities for challenger brands to establish credibility through strategic hoarding placement. Chinese EV manufacturers have particularly capitalized on this dynamic, using SZR hoarding to build brand awareness among Asian expatriates while simultaneously signaling quality credentials to Western audiences through premium placement proximity to established luxury marques.

Strategic Positioning Against Tesla's Market Presence

Competing effectively against Tesla's hoarding presence along SZR requires understanding the electric vehicle leader's creative and placement strategies. Tesla typically employs minimalist design approaches featuring single vehicle imagery, minimal copy, and strong color contrast against neutral backgrounds. This aesthetic clarity cuts through Dubai's sometimes cluttered outdoor advertising environment while reinforcing brand positioning around simplicity and innovation. Competitive brands must decide whether to contrast with busier, feature-focused creative or match Tesla's minimalist approach while differentiating through color palettes and messaging angles.

Geographic clustering presents another strategic consideration. Tesla frequently books multiple hoarding positions in sequence, creating repetitive brand exposure that builds message retention through frequency rather than single-impression impact. This approach works particularly well along the Financial Centre Road to Dubai Mall stretch where traffic congestion extends viewing duration. Competing brands can counter through either direct adjacency (positioning immediately before or after Tesla hoarding to create comparative context) or strategic separation (booking positions at different SZR segments to avoid direct visual competition).

Digital hoarding formats have emerged as a premium competitive tool in this environment. While traditional static hoarding dominates SZR inventory, the limited digital hoarding positions command 40-60% premiums while delivering rotation flexibility and dynamic creative capabilities. Tesla has increasingly incorporated digital formats for new model launches and promotional campaigns, leveraging motion graphics and sequential messaging across multiple screens. Seasonal Patterns and Campaign Timing

Understanding seasonal fluctuation in hoarding competitive SZR Tesla market share dynamics enables more cost-effective media buying and reduced competitive pressure. Tesla's hoarding presence typically intensifies during Q4 (October through December) coinciding with new model year launches and year-end sales objectives. This period also sees increased competition from traditional automotive manufacturers running annual clearance campaigns, creating maximum demand for limited inventory and pushing rates toward premium thresholds.

January through March represents a secondary peak period coinciding with Dubai's tourism high season and major events including the Dubai Shopping Festival. Traffic volumes along SZR increase by 15-20% during this period, enhancing hoarding value propositions while simultaneously attracting additional advertiser demand. Media buyers seeking optimal positioning should initiate booking processes minimum 8-10 weeks advance during these peak periods to secure preferred locations before inventory constraints force compromise on placement quality.

Summer months (June through August) offer strategic opportunities for challenger brands to establish presence at reduced competitive intensity. Tesla historically reduces hoarding allocations during this period when resident populations decline due to vacation travel and extreme temperatures suppress vehicle shopping activity. Hoarding rates may decrease 20-30% during summer, while traffic volumes decline approximately 25%, creating favorable cost-per-impression dynamics for brands willing to maintain presence through Dubai's quieter season. Integration with Broader Media Strategies

Maximizing hoarding effectiveness along SZR requires integration with complementary media channels that reinforce outdoor advertising exposure through additional touchpoints. Tesla's approach typically combines hoarding with significant digital advertising across social platforms, targeted display advertising, and strategic retail experience center placements. This integrated framework ensures that audiences encountering SZR hoarding receive subsequent reinforcing messages through channels where deeper engagement and information gathering occur.

Radio advertising represents a particularly synergistic complement to SZR hoarding campaigns. Dubai's major commercial stations including Dubai 92, Virgin Radio Dubai, and Arabic-language stations deliver audiences during the same commute periods when SZR hoarding exposure occurs. Sequential messaging where radio spots reference visual elements from hoarding creative can significantly enhance recall and message association. Research conducted along SZR corridor indicates that combined radio and hoarding campaigns deliver 34% higher aided brand recall compared to hoarding-only approaches.

Social media retargeting based on location data offers another integration opportunity. Mobile devices traveling along SZR can be identified through location intelligence platforms, enabling subsequent targeted advertising on Instagram, Facebook, and LinkedIn to audiences who have physically passed specific hoarding locations. This approach transforms one-time outdoor advertising exposure into ongoing digital engagement opportunities, extending campaign effectiveness beyond the brief hoarding viewing window.
